A business selling broker is a professional who specializes in helping businesses sell their assets. They are experts in the field and have a deep understanding of the market dynamics. Their primary role is to connect sellers with potential buyers and negotiate the terms of the sale on behalf of their clients. They also provide guidance and support throughout the entire process, from pricing the business to closing the deal.
One of the key roles of a business selling broker is to accurately value the business. Determining the right price for a business is crucial, as it can make or break the sale. A business selling broker conducts a thorough analysis of the business, taking into account various factors such as the financial performance, market conditions, industry trends, and potential growth opportunities. Based on this analysis, they determine a fair market value for the business and advise the seller on the best pricing strategy.
Another important role of a business selling broker is to market the business effectively. They create marketing materials, such as business profiles and listings, and promote the business to potential buyers through various channels, including online platforms, industry networks, and market databases. By reaching out to a wide pool of qualified buyers, a business selling broker increases the chances of finding the right buyer for the business and closing the deal successfully.
In addition to marketing the business, a business selling broker also manages the sale process. They screen potential buyers, conduct due diligence, and handle negotiations on behalf of their clients. They ensure that the terms of the sale are fair and favorable to their clients and that the transaction is completed smoothly and efficiently. By providing expert guidance and support, a business selling broker helps their clients navigate the complexities of the sale process and achieve the best possible outcome.
One of the advantages of working with a business selling broker is their industry expertise. business selling brokers have a deep understanding of the market dynamics and trends, which allows them to identify potential buyers, assess their intentions, and negotiate effectively on behalf of their clients. They also have access to a wide network of contacts in the industry, which can help them connect with qualified buyers and close the deal quickly.
Furthermore, a business selling broker ensures confidentiality throughout the sale process. They understand the sensitive nature of selling a business and take measures to protect the privacy of their clients. They screen potential buyers carefully, require them to sign non-disclosure agreements, and only disclose confidential information to qualified and serious buyers. By maintaining confidentiality, a business selling broker minimizes the risk of sensitive information leaking out and damaging the business’s reputation.
